Acontece que era específico para onde você entra o% (ALL).
Para o sudo, precisava estar diretamente sob a entrada do sudo existente
ou seja,
permite que membros do grupo sudo ....
% sudo ALL = (TODOS: TODOS) TODOS % ALL = (ALL) TODOS
Deixe-me começar dizendo que sou um pouco novato em Linux. Então, a situação é que eu entrei em um servidor Ubuntu para um domínio local do Active Directory. Isso parece ter sido bem-sucedido, pois posso usar um usuário do diretório ativo para fazer login na máquina.
Eu também editei o arquivo sudoers
com $linux_admin_group
(todos) todos os privilégios.
Quando eu executo o sudo -l para esse usuário em particular, recebo
User xxxxx may run the following commands on ip-172xxxx: (All) ALL
Mas, quando tento executar qualquer sudo restart tomcat
ou sudo nano xxx
, solicito uma senha e recebo a mensagem
Sorry, user xxxx is not allowed to execute '/xxx ' as root on IP172....
Qual é o passo que estou faltando para poder usar esses usuários do grupo de diretórios ativos especificados como tendo direitos 'admin' neste servidor Ubuntu?
Acontece que era específico para onde você entra o% (ALL).
Para o sudo, precisava estar diretamente sob a entrada do sudo existente
ou seja,
% sudo ALL = (TODOS: TODOS) TODOS % ALL = (ALL) TODOS